Output 624235c7a502efd2f90efc14f6ba6f7d5c1682149afb66850b2fe7472431762e:3

value
173609
script pubkey
OP_0 OP_PUSHBYTES_20 5a709d5fc84c612472e8fbad2d9ce805adc3e146
address
bc1qtfcf6h7gf3sjguhglwkjm88gqkku8c2x50edjs
transaction
624235c7a502efd2f90efc14f6ba6f7d5c1682149afb66850b2fe7472431762e
spent
true